CVE-2026-30862: CWE-79: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ting') in appsmithorg appsmithCVE-2026-30862 0 Appsmith is a platform to build admin panels, internal tools, and dashboards. Prior to 1.96, a Critical Stored XSS vulnerability exists in the Table Widget (TableWidgetV2). The root cause is a lack of HTML sanitization in the React component rendering pipeline, allowing malicious attributes to be interpolated into the DOM. By leveraging the "Invite Users" feature, an attacker with a regular user account (user@gmail.com) can force a System Administrator to execute a high-privileged API call (/api/v1/admin/env), resulting in a Full Administrative Account Takeover.
